原文:在64位系统下,指向int型的指针占的内存空间多大?

不废话,请看代码演示如下: 注意使用的操作系统的位数,不同位数的操作系统,结果不一样 我是用的是 位的操作系统 linux下示例代码如下: linux下示例代码截图如下: ...

2018-01-11 11:06 0 3195 推荐指数:

查看详情

int64位操作系统多少

仍然是32。曾经是这样的:16位操作系统中,int 16;在32位操作系统中,int 32。但是现在人们已经习惯了 int 32,因此在64位操作系统中,int 仍为3264整型用 long long 或者 __int64 ...

Wed Mar 15 21:27:00 CST 2017 0 5190
为什么一个指针在32系统4个字节,在64系统8个字节?

一个指针64的计算机上,8个字节;一个指针在32的计算机上,4个字节。 原因如下: 我们都知道cpu是无法直接在硬盘上读取数据的,而是通过内存读取。cpu通过地址总线、数据总线、控制总线三条线对内存中的数据进行传输和操作。   具体流程:   1、cpu通过地址总线,找到该条 ...

Sun Jan 16 05:05:00 CST 2022 0 1413
为什么一个指针在32系统4个字节,在64系统8个字节?

一个指针64的计算机上,8个字节;一个指针在32的计算机上,4个字节。 原因如下: 我们都知道cpu是无法直接在硬盘上读取数据的,而是通过内存读取。cpu通过地址总线、数据总线、控制总线三条线对内存中的数据进行传输和操作。   具体流程:   1、cpu通过地址总线,找到该条 ...

Wed Apr 10 00:24:00 CST 2019 1 4389
指针是否需要开辟内存空间

之前理解错误,指针开辟内存是 开辟的指针指向空间内存。 是否需要开辟内存,取决于指向空间本身是否有内存,如果是在全局区中,例如字符串常量,则不需要开辟空间。如果初始化内容没有开辟空间,则必须需要开辟空间 指针本身就有一点点空间用来存储地址 ...

Sun Mar 25 01:45:00 CST 2018 0 1058
windows 32系统中进程最大可用内存空间为3GB (转)

http://msdn.microsoft.com/zh-cn/library/ms189334.aspx 进程地址空间 所有 32 应用程序都有 4 GB 的进程地址空间(32 地址最多可以映射 4 GB 的内存)。对于 Microsoft Windows 操作系统,应用程序 ...

Wed Nov 12 23:43:00 CST 2014 0 5571
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M